基于MCGS组态技术的“可编程控制器技术及应用”虚拟仿真教学案例库构建与实践研究

摘  要:针对“可编程控制器技术及应用”课程传统教学模式中实践资源不足、教学内容与工业场景脱节等问题,该文基于MCGS(Monitor and Control Generated System)组态技术,设计并开发了一套虚拟仿真教学案例库。案例库以三菱FX3U PLC为基础,结合虚拟仿真技术,围绕课程核心知识点,按照“基础案例、提高案例、综合案例”逐层递进的方式构建涵盖交通灯控制、水位控制、装配线自动化等典型工业应用场景。通过模块化设计,案例库实现了多层次、交互性和可扩展性,既满足了学生从简单到复杂的实践需求,也为教学内容的持续优化提供了技术支持。教学反馈表明,虚拟仿真的动态交互特性不仅弥补了硬件资源的不足,还能够帮助学生更直观地掌握工业控制系统的原理和调试技巧。In response to the problems of insufficient practical resources and disconnection between teaching con-tent and industrial scenarios in the traditional teaching model of the Programmable Logic Controller Technology and Application course,this paper designs and develops a virtual simulation teaching case library based on MCGS(Monitor and Control Generated System)configuration technology.The case library is based on Mitsubishi FX3U PLC,combined with virtual simulation technology,and is built around the core knowledge points of the course in a progressive manner,covering typical industrial application scenarios such as traffic light control,water level control,assembly line automation and so on.Through modular design,the case library becomes multi-level,interactive and scalable,which not only meets students’practical needs from simple to complex,but also provides technical support for the continuous optimization of teaching content.Teaching feedback shows that the dynamic interaction of virtual simulation not only makes up for the shortcomings of hardware resources,but also helps stu-dents more intuitively master the principles and debugging skills of industrial control systems.
